Fiber in Bastrop, the county seat

Bastrop — the Lost Pines, the historic downtown, and the anchor of one of the fastest-growing corridors in Texas — is in Highline's live Texas service list.

Bastrop is the heart of the county: the Lost Pines forest, the Colorado River, a restored 19th-century downtown, and a wave of growth rolling in from the Boring Company, SpaceX and Tesla operations reshaping the corridor just up the road. Demand for real internet here has never been higher.

Bastrop appears in Highline's live Texas service list, covering both the historic downtown grid and the new subdivisions spreading into the pines. Coverage is confirmed address by address, so the smart move is to check your specific home.
